Pelican Lakes Golf and Country Club is located in the heart of beautiful Water Valley in Windsor, Northern Colorado’s only 27 hole golf course resort community. Pelican Lakes promises a splashing good time and a formidable challenge, in a scenic environment that is certain to inspire even the most discriminating golfer.

Pelican Lakes Golf and Country Club is surrounded by five lakes, and encompasses more shoreline than any other golf course in the country. While the original 18 hole course opened in 1999 and was at the time Windsor’s only golf course, Water Valley introduced a new 9 hole course, named Pelican Falls, in July of last year. The two courses provide a unique golfing experience from expansive lakes adjacent to almost every hole in The Lakes to breathtaking elevated tee boxes high atop the Poudre Valley bluffs in The Falls course. The Falls #9 green also demands that a golfer’s attention stays centered as the finishing hole showcases an island green - accessible only by a footbridge.

Ted Robinson Sr., world renowned golf course designer, created Pelican Lakes around the picturesque Cache la Poudre River. The 18 championship holes take golfers across the river four times as they maneuver through this stimulating and challenging course. Pelican Lakes Golf Course features a stadium style design for spectators’ tournament viewing and more than 300 surface acres of water surrounding the links. There are no residential lots adjacent to this course, just 7,214 yards of championship holes with elevated tees and greens, lakes, hundreds of mature trees, and abundant varieties of Colorado wildlife.

The Pelican Falls course features one of the largest man made series of water falls and streams in the Colorado front range area. Beginning with a tranquil hilltop pool near the #7 tee box, and with a rustic wood and metal footbridge, the water then cascades down a network of boulder lined streams and outcroppings for over a 200 foot elevation drop along the fairways and spills into a reflection pond between the #5 green and #6 tee boxes. The Falls course was named after these unique water features and on certain spring days, flocks of white American pelicans can be see slowly gliding on the air currents high over head.

The club house complex contains a full service pro shop and Water Valley is proud to have Bob McNamee, PGA Golf Professional, as its Director of Golf. With an architectural design inspired by western pioneers, club amenities also include a junior Olympic swimming pool, fitness center, sun deck, beach volley ball court, beach access, a private island, fishing, boating, a banquet room complex, private party facilities, and a restaurant and lounge - Austin’s Homestead at Pelican Lakes.
